Best time to go
Spring (April-May) and autumn (September-October) are the best times to visit Noboribetsu, as the weather is mild and pleasant. Summer (June-August) can be hot and humid, while winter (November-March) can be cold and snowy.

Where to Go
- Noboribetsu Onsen: Noboribetsu Onsen is one of the most famous hot spring resorts in Japan. There are many different types of hot springs available, including sulfur springs, iron springs, and carbonic acid springs.
- Jigokudani (Hell Valley): Jigokudani is a geothermal valley with bubbling mud pools and sulfurous fumes. It is a popular tourist destination, and visitors can also hike in the surrounding area.
- Lake Kuttara: Lake Kuttara is a beautiful caldera lake located in Noboribetsu National Park. Visitors can enjoy hiking, camping, and fishing in the area.
